Edge computing
Searched over 200M research papers for "edge computing"
Research Analysis by Consensus
Consensus Meter
Edge Computing: A Comprehensive Overview
Introduction to Edge Computing
Edge computing is a transformative paradigm that brings computational power closer to data sources, such as IoT sensors and smartphones, to address the limitations of traditional cloud computing. This approach reduces latency, saves bandwidth, and enhances data privacy by processing data at the edge of the network rather than in centralized cloud servers .
Key Benefits of Edge Computing
Low Latency and High Bandwidth
One of the primary advantages of edge computing is its ability to provide ultra-low latency and high bandwidth. By processing data closer to the source, edge computing significantly reduces the time it takes for data to travel, which is crucial for latency-sensitive applications like augmented reality and real-time video analytics .
Enhanced Data Privacy and Security
Edge computing also addresses privacy and security concerns by keeping data closer to its source. This reduces the need to transmit sensitive information over long distances, thereby minimizing the risk of data breaches and ensuring compliance with data protection regulations .
Improved Scalability and Resource Management
Edge computing enhances scalability by distributing computational tasks across multiple edge nodes. This decentralized approach allows for more efficient resource management and can handle the increasing demands of IoT devices and applications .
Applications of Edge Computing
Cyber-Physical Systems (CPS)
Edge computing is particularly beneficial for Cyber-Physical Systems (CPS), which require real-time processing and high availability. Applications such as intelligent transportation and predictive maintenance in manufacturing benefit from the low latency and high reliability provided by edge computing .
Smart Cities and Homes
In smart city and home applications, edge computing enables real-time data processing for various services, including traffic management, energy optimization, and home automation. This localized processing ensures timely responses and efficient resource utilization .
Federated Learning
Federated Learning (FL) in edge computing allows for collaborative model training across distributed devices without sharing raw data. This approach mitigates bandwidth issues and enhances data privacy, making it ideal for applications in healthcare, automotive, and mobile devices.
Challenges and Future Directions
Trustworthiness and Security
Despite its advantages, edge computing faces challenges related to trustworthiness, including safety, security, and predictability. Ensuring these attributes in edge-based CPS is critical, and more research is needed to develop robust methodologies and architectures.
Integration with Cloud Computing
Efficiently integrating edge computing with cloud computing remains a challenge. Hybrid edge-cloud architectures need to be developed to leverage the strengths of both paradigms, providing scalable and efficient services .
Energy Efficiency
Energy efficiency is another critical area of focus. Edge computing systems must be designed to minimize energy consumption while maintaining high performance, especially in resource-constrained environments.
Conclusion
Edge computing is poised to revolutionize various industries by bringing computational power closer to data sources. Its benefits, including low latency, enhanced privacy, and improved scalability, make it a promising solution for the future of IoT and CPS. However, addressing challenges related to trustworthiness, integration, and energy efficiency will be crucial for its widespread adoption and success.
Sources and full results
Most relevant research papers on this topic